Cortona's annual flower festival

Due to be held this weekend this event is definitely worth marking in your calendar for 2022!

Cortona’s Fiera del Rame, del Fiore e del Coccio (flower, copper and earthenware fair) is always a welcome and cheerful event and usually held on the first weekend of May. It is held in Piazza Signorelli and via Casali where stalls displaying new or antique copper and earthenware products are surrounded by a riot of colour from the 1000’s of flowers and ornamental plants on show. It really is an experience to witness first hand and something well worth marking in your calendar for May 2022!
This beautiful, antique climbing rose which has recently started to bud and flower at home, reminded me that the fair would have taken place this weekend, but for Covid restrictions (which ironically have just been lifted…for the moment at least).
This particular rose – which I fell in love with - was exhibited at the 2019 fair by a nursery in Castiglion Fiorentino, owned by the Papini family. They produce about a 1000 varieties of perennial herbaceous plants and over 300 varieties of roses and are constantly adding to their collection.
For pepperoncino diehards, they also grow and sell over 200 varieties of pepperoncino from the mild to the 2,200,000 shu Carolina Reaper, which according to the Guiness Book of records is currently the hottest pepperoncino in the world!!
